Output fc7d7fa58ec943de2fd09ac9e454e45b32c50fa1dbe4f9adaff845bb07e19a4a:28

value
3495603
script pubkey
OP_0 OP_PUSHBYTES_20 839dd93036c76d8d5c75b0011bf63ab313f9fb42
address
bc1qswwajvpkcakc6hr4kqq3ha36kvfln76zqknugf
transaction
fc7d7fa58ec943de2fd09ac9e454e45b32c50fa1dbe4f9adaff845bb07e19a4a
confirmations
30617
spent
true